The cultural foundation of an Authentic Laos restaurant

The essence of an Authentic Laos restaurant begins with cultural heritage. Laos cuisine has developed through generations of rural communities who prioritize freshness, local ingredients, and natural flavors. At the heart of the Authentic Laos restaurant experience lies sticky rice, an iconic staple that shapes both daily meals and ceremonial gatherings.

Sticky rice, often steamed in bamboo baskets, serves as a symbolic anchor in Laos food culture. Its presence in every Authentic Laos restaurant signals respect for ancestral cooking traditions.

Herbs such as lemongrass, kaffir leaves, dill, galangal, and wild basil contribute depth to the dishes served in an Authentic Laos restaurant. These aromatic components represent the ecological diversity of Laos regions. Many dishes highlight the balance between fresh and fermented ingredients, a key principle that defines the culinary complexity of an Authentic Laos restaurant. Fermentation plays a crucial role in developing savory richness and producing iconic flavors unique to Laos gastronomy.

The cultural foundation of an Authentic Laos restaurant extends beyond ingredients and preparation styles. Dining behavior also reflects Laos traditions. Meals often encourage communal interaction, promoting shared plates and group enjoyment.

This reflects the social values of Laos communities that emphasize unity and hospitality. The structure of meals in an Authentic Laos restaurant often involves a combination of dips, soups, salads, grilled dishes, and rice. The balance between these elements mirrors the balanced lifestyle values in Laos.

Menu philosophy inside an Authentic Laos restaurant

Every Authentic Laos restaurant operates with a strong menu philosophy that highlights freshness, balance, and cultural integrity. Chefs in these establishments focus on preserving natural flavors rather than overwhelming them with excessive spices.

The result is a harmonious dining experience showcasing authentic Laos tastes. Popular dishes found in an Authentic Laos restaurant often include herbal salads, marinated grilled meats, fermented fish pastes, rich broths, steamed vegetables, and sticky rice centered combinations.

The menu design in an Authentic Laos restaurant showcases regional culinary differences across Laos provinces. Northern Laos dishes often feature bitter herbs and smoky flavors. Central Laos tends to highlight soups and stews with aromatic spice undertones. Southern Laos incorporates more herbal salads and fermented ingredients. These regional variations ensure that each Authentic Laos restaurant presents a rich cultural landscape through its menu diversity.

Traditional cooking techniques further shape the identity of an Authentic Laos restaurant. Common methods include steaming, grilling over charcoal, slow simmering, pounding herbs by hand, and fermenting sauces in clay jars. These practices showcase the heritage driven craftsmanship behind Laos cuisine. Many restaurants encourage the use of mortar and pestle preparations to enhance texture and aroma. The earthy consistency and fresh taste achieved by this method make it central to the authenticity of an Authentic Laos restaurant.

Another defining feature of the menu philosophy centers around herbs. Unlike some global cuisines that rely heavily on chili intensity, an Authentic Laos restaurant uses spice primarily to complement herbal freshness. Vegetables and local greens are central to many dishes, reinforcing a natural and health oriented approach that is deeply valued in Laos cooking customs.

Ingredients that form the essence of an Authentic Laos restaurant

Ingredients define the soul of an Authentic Laos restaurant. The use of local herbs distinguishes Laos cuisine from neighboring food cultures. Lemongrass offers brightness. Galangal introduces earthy depth. Wild basil contributes refreshing aroma. Dill provides a unique fragrance found in northern regions. Kaffir leaves deliver citrus like elevation. These herbs shape the characteristic identity of dishes served in an Authentic Laos restaurant.

Vegetables play an important role as well. Many dishes rely on organic greens, bamboo shoots, mushrooms, squash, and seasonal produce. This emphasis on freshness supports the natural and health oriented nature of an Authentic Laos restaurant. Chefs often source ingredients from local farms or grow their own herbs to maintain flavor purity.

Fermented ingredients define another essential aspect. Fermented fish paste, fermented vegetables, and fermented herbs contribute deep savory notes. These elements reflect the culinary ingenuity developed in Laos communities. The fermentation processes used in an Authentic Laos restaurant highlight the craftsmanship of traditional preservation methods.

Protein sources include fish, chicken, pork, and river based ingredients. Freshwater species play a major role in Laos cuisine due to the influence of rivers such as the Mekong. Grilled and steamed preparations highlight the natural flavors of these proteins. An Authentic Laos restaurant typically avoids heavy sauces, allowing ingredients to speak for themselves through natural aromas and textured flavors.

Cooking methods in an Authentic Laos restaurant

Cooking methods represent cultural identity in every Authentic Laos restaurant. Steaming is widely used to preserve nutrients and maintain natural flavors. Bamboo steamers add a mild woody aroma that enriches dishes. This method reflects rural lifestyles where bamboo plays an essential role in daily activities.

Grilling is another foundational method in an Authentic Laos restaurant. Charcoal grills create smoky depth and caramelized textures. This technique highlights herbs and spices through slow roasting. Many signature dishes rely on grilling to develop authentic Laos flavors.

Boiling and simmering are used for soups and stews. These methods extract flavors gradually, building warmth and harmony. Mortar and pestle preparation remains one of the most traditional techniques. Herbs pounded by hand release stronger aromas compared to machine blending. For this reason, an Authentic Laos restaurant often relies on manual preparation to ensure authenticity.

Fermentation is the most culturally significant cooking method. Dishes involving fermented elements showcase the ingenuity and resourcefulness of Laos communities. Fermentation creates complex layers of flavor essential to the identity of an Authentic Laos restaurant.
